There was a baffling moment during Nicolas Jarry's fourth-round match against Casper Ruud at the French Open on Monday when he walked off mid-game, seemingly confused about the scoreline. The Chilean was serving at 30-15 in the opening game of the third set, with Ruud having already established a commanding two-set lead, when he appeared to lose track of the score entirely in amusing fashion. Ad Jarry saw Ruud's return go wide of the court and he immediately turned and walked over towards his chair as though he was expecting a changeover at the end of the game.
Eurosport expert Tim Henman has given his reaction after a doubles pair were disqualified from the French Open for accidentally hitting a ball kid, who was left «very upset» by the incident. The British tennis legend, who memorably got himself disqualified from the men's doubles at Wimbledon in 1995 for inadvertently hitting a ball kid, has shared his experience and thoughts on the matter after Miyu Kato and her partner, Aldila Sutjiadi, were defaulted from the women's doubles at Roland-Garros on Sunday.

Holger Rune and Beatriz Haddad Maia triumphed in marathon French Open epics on Monday. Iga Swiatek also edged closer to becoming the first back-to-back Roland Garros women's champion since 2007. World number six Rune reached a second successive quarter-final in a controversial five-set win over Francisco Cerundolo. The 20-year-old Dane came through 7-6 (7/3), 3-6, 6-4, 1-6, 7-6 (10/7) after four hours and will face 2022 runner-up Casper Ruud in a repeat of last year's bad-tempered quarter-final.
